about summary refs log tree commit diff
path: root/src/rustllvm/RustWrapper.cpp
diff options
context:
space:
mode:
authorDavid LeGare <excaliburhissheath@gmail.com>2017-05-05 20:35:41 -0500
committerDavid LeGare <excaliburhissheath@gmail.com>2017-05-05 20:35:41 -0500
commitd7df6dcd7399e0c49b6008ab3b82c979dba835a6 (patch)
treee2054076d05c9f68a99f235717bd95efb72faaf9 /src/rustllvm/RustWrapper.cpp
parente406cd1ec9abb77236318db30e362e4654411a1a (diff)
parentf4209651ec4d4455dab4fc3f3a3456a897d9da7f (diff)
downloadrust-d7df6dcd7399e0c49b6008ab3b82c979dba835a6.tar.gz
rust-d7df6dcd7399e0c49b6008ab3b82c979dba835a6.zip
Merge remote-tracking branch 'rust-lang/master' into iss29367-windows-docs
Diffstat (limited to 'src/rustllvm/RustWrapper.cpp')
-rw-r--r--src/rustllvm/RustWrapper.cp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/rustllvm/RustWrapper.cpp b/src/rustllvm/RustWrapper.cpp
index 5ab786f40b9..c24867224ea 100644
--- a/src/rustllvm/RustWrapper.cpp
+++ b/src/rustllvm/RustWrapper.cpp
@@ -312,6 +312,10 @@ extern "C" LLVMValueRef LLVMRustInlineAsm(LLVMTypeRef Ty, char *AsmString,
                              HasSideEffects, IsAlignStack, fromRust(Dialect)));
 }
 
+extern "C" void LLVMRustAppendModuleInlineAsm(LLVMModuleRef M, const char *Asm) {
+  unwrap(M)->appendModuleInlineAsm(StringRef(Asm));
+}
+
 typedef DIBuilder *LLVMRustDIBuilderRef;
 
 typedef struct LLVMOpaqueMetadata *LLVMRustMetadataRef;